Output 6107652bb76a4e559ad7431bbebcfbcc94bec9dc0121d887b598a04bf5102dfa:0

value
5407
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9f12c889792c7004e4f56c436605f0e9d4ba9e67 OP_EQUALVERIFY OP_CHECKSIG
address
1FW6wbGqEED8m2m1HNchhpD9HSaF8BWRFR
transaction
6107652bb76a4e559ad7431bbebcfbcc94bec9dc0121d887b598a04bf5102dfa
confirmations
139369
spent
true